The total surface area of a triangular prism is the sum of the areas of all its faces: the three lateral faces (rectangles) and two bases (triangles). The most general formula for the surface area of any prism is: Total area = Lateral area + 2 × Base area. It depends on the data you're given as to how to proceed to determine both the lateral ...

Example 1: Using the illustration above, take as given that b = 10 cm, c = 14 cm and α = 45°, and find the area of the triangle. In this case the SAS rule applies and the area can be calculated by solving (b x c x sinα) / 2 = (10 x 14 x sin (45)) / 2 = (140 x 0.707107) / 2 = 99 / 2 = 49.5 cm 2.

For a right square pyramid with base side length s and slant height L, the total surface area is the area of the square base with side length s, plus the total area of four triangles each with base s and altitude L. So the total surface area is s^2 + 4(1/2)(sL) = s^2 ...Volume of a triangular prism formula. From there, we'll tackle trickier objects, such as cones and spheres.The surface are of a prism is the sum of the areas of all of its faces. Triangular prisms have two (congruent) triangular bases and three rectangular sides. Online calculators and formulas for a surface area and other geometry problems.The lateral surface area is the area of the lateral surface. This is to be distinguished from the total surface area, which is the lateral surface area together with the areas of the base and top. Example 1: Find the lateral surface area of a regular pentagonal prism if the perimeter of the base = 270 inches and height = 75 inches. Solution: The lateral surface area of pentagonal prism is, L = Ph, where P is the perimeter of the base and h is the height of the prism Here, P = 270 in, h = 75 in ⇒ LSA = Ph = (270)×(75) = 20,250 sq. inches. …

The total surface area (TSA) of a rectangular prism is the sum of the lateral surface area and twice the base area. The formula to calculate the TSA of a rectangular prism is given below: Total Surface Area (TSA) = 2(lw + wh + hl), here l = length, w = width, h = height.
